Flexible automation systems for de- and remanufacturing KU Leuven
The main objective of the Phd is to develop innovative automated processes and systems for the de- and remanufacturing industry. These systems aim at improving the reuse, repair and remanufacturing of waste of electric and electronic equipment, as well as the recycling of critical and precious metals and plastics. Development of Automatic Physiological and Behavioural Monitoring Systems for Pigs KU Leuven
Automated physiological and behavioural monitoring can play a major role in assessing the welfare of pigs. Conventional behaviour monitoring through human observers is time-consuming and labour-intensive. Wearable sensors to measure activity and physiological signals also need to be attached to animals, and so are not robust and animal-friendly for long-term monitoring.
